Output 3592428b179177efb0ed98a1b630be8ae384287c23def011944a68ef034087af:1

value
3477621
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cba95160c0a83a19221679f07bd44df0961a40baecfc7b5f5b80175284d2ad2b
address
bc1pew54zcxq4qapjgsk08c8h4zd7ztp5s96an78kh6msqt49pxj454s69vpql
transaction
3592428b179177efb0ed98a1b630be8ae384287c23def011944a68ef034087af
spent
true